My Students

Do you remember being bored by middle school history classes, wondering why history was so boring and why you were even studying it? History textbooks alone don't tell the whole story of our past. Often textbooks leave out information in order to sell books-that's not fair to our kids!

My students are a diverse and energetic group of kids.

I teach at a public middle school. Many of my students (nearly half this year) are below the poverty line. Some of my students lack books and Internet access at home. Most of my students desperately need to learn to think critically about their world and feel a connection between themselves and the content they learn in school. Textbooks often do no justice to minority struggles and accomplishments in U.S. History. In order to help them understand that history is their experience as well, I need to provide other book sources to their one mainstream textbook. Joy Hakim's books provide another view of history-one that includes ALL the wonderful faces of our past, that can help ALL of my kids feel proud of where they came from and feel a part of the history that built this country.

My Project

If you help fund my project, you will help countless children to feel a part of this country instead of standing on the outside. I feel strongly in incorporating civic values in social studies. By funding this project, you will help to create informed citizens who are inspired to take part in their communities because they will truly understand that they are a part of it.

After seeing so many stories in the news lately about watering down Social Studies curriculum to fit political agendas, I feel it critical that all Social Studies teachers step outside the box to bring multiple perspectives and critical thought to students.

We learn by confronting our history, not ignoring it. Please help me to share this message with my students!
